WebMay 25, 2024 · Today, about 3,000 privately issued digital currencies have a total market value of over $250 billion. Of these, bitcoin ($170 billion market cap), ethereum ($20 billion), and Ripple ($13 billion) are the three largest. Decentralized digital currencies like bitcoin are often referred to as cryptocurrencies because of the underlying technology. WebJan 1, 2007 · Private Money in our Past, Present, and Future. Bruce Champ. Download pdf. The government isn’t the only entity allowed to issue money. Private citizens and businesses can too, and throughout U.S. history, they often have. But private money—as such money is called—isn’t issued much these days.
